Types of Business Setup in Dubai

Dubai offers several business structuring options, each catering to specific industry needs:

Dubai Mainland Company Registration

  • Mainland companies can operate anywhere in Dubai and trade freely within the UAE.
  • Ideal for businesses looking to engage in government contracts or serve the local market.
  • Requires licensing from the Department of Economic Development (DED).

Dubai Free Zone Company Registration

  • Companies established in Free Zones enjoy 100% foreign ownership and zero corporate tax.
  • Ideal for export-oriented businesses, tech firms, and e-commerce startups.
  • Restrictions apply on direct mainland trade, but businesses can partner with local distributors.

Dubai Offshore Company Registration

  • Offshore companies are best for international trade, asset protection, and tax efficiency.
  • Suitable for holding companies, investment firms, and businesses with no physical presence in the UAE.

Types of Business Licenses in Dubai

To operate legally in Dubai, businesses must acquire a trade license based on their activities:

  1. Trade License – For businesses engaged in buying and selling goods.
  2. Industrial License – For manufacturing and industrial activities.
  3. Professional License – For service providers like consultants, freelancers, and professionals.

Documents Required for Dubai Business Setup

To register your business in Dubai, the following documents are required:

  • Completed application form
  • Business plan
  • Passport copies of shareholders and appointed managers
  • Trade name reservation approval
  • Memorandum of Association (MOA)
  • Tenancy contract and Ejari registration (for office space)

Step-by-Step Process for Dubai Company Registration

Step 1: Define Your Business Activity

Choosing the right business activity is crucial. Options include:

  • E-commerce & Retail
  • Manufacturing & Trading
  • Freelancing & Consultancy
  • Technology & Software Services
  • Real Estate & Construction

Step 2: Select Your Business Structure

Businesses in Dubai can be structured as:

  • Limited Liability Company (LLC) – Ideal for small and medium enterprises.
  • Free Zone Company – Offers tax benefits and simplified registration.
  • Sole Proprietorship – Suitable for individual entrepreneurs and freelancers.
  • Branch Office – Allows foreign companies to expand into Dubai.

Step 3: Register Your Business Name

Your business name must:

  • Reflect your business activity.
  • Avoid offensive or restricted terms.
  • Be approved by the Department of Economic Development (DED).

Step 4: Choose a Business Location

  • Free Zone businesses require office space within designated zones.
  • Mainland businesses need a registered office address and Ejari certification.

Step 5: Obtain a Business License

  • Apply for the appropriate trade license.
  • Submit all necessary documents to the DED or Free Zone Authority.
  • Complete necessary government approvals and payments.

Step 6: Arrange Visas for Investors & Employees

  • Apply for Investor Visas and Employee Work Visas for your team.
  • Secure Emirates ID registration for all shareholders and staff.

Step 7: Open a Corporate Bank Account

  • Choose a UAE-based bank for business transactions.
  • Submit required documents including trade license, passport copies, and MOA.

Step 8: Set Up Accounting & Compliance System

  • Implement an accounting and bookkeeping system.
  • Ensure compliance with UAE VAT and corporate tax regulations.
